实用指南:轻松搭建Sunshine游戏串流服务器实现跨平台游戏体验

发布时间:2026/6/26 20:12:32
实用指南:轻松搭建Sunshine游戏串流服务器实现跨平台游戏体验 实用指南轻松搭建Sunshine游戏串流服务器实现跨平台游戏体验【免费下载链接】SunshineSelf-hosted game stream host for Moonlight.项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ine你是否曾经想在客厅的电视上玩电脑游戏或者在外出时用平板继续游戏进度Sunshine游戏串流服务器为你提供了完美的解决方案。作为一款开源的自托管游戏串流服务器Sunshine专门为Moonlight客户端设计让你能够将电脑上的游戏无缝串流到各种设备实现真正的跨平台游戏体验。 为什么选择Sunshine游戏串流服务器传统游戏串流方案往往需要复杂的网络配置和昂贵的硬件设备而Sunshine游戏串流服务器则提供了简单高效的解决方案。无论你是想在卧室的电视上享受3A大作还是想在旅途中用手机继续游戏进度Sunshine都能轻松实现。核心功能亮点跨平台兼容性Sunshine游戏串流服务器支持Windows、Linux、macOS和FreeBSD等多个操作系统让你可以在不同设备间自由切换。硬件编码支持充分利用现代显卡的硬件编码能力包括NVIDIA的NVENC、AMD的AMF以及Intel的QuickSync技术确保流畅的游戏体验。简单易用的Web界面所有配置都可以通过直观的Web界面完成无需复杂的命令行操作。灵活的应用程序管理你可以轻松添加和管理要串流的游戏和应用程序支持自定义图标和启动参数。 快速上手指南三步搭建Sunshine服务器第一步系统准备与环境检查在开始安装Sunshine游戏串流服务器之前请确保你的系统满足以下基本要求操作系统推荐使用Linux或Windows系统macOS版本为实验性功能相对有限硬件配置CPU支持硬件编码的现代处理器Intel i5/AMD Ryzen 5及以上GPU支持硬件编码的显卡NVIDIA GTX 1000系列/AMD RX 500系列及以上内存至少4GB RAM网络稳定的局域网连接推荐千兆以太网第二步一键安装Sunshine根据你的操作系统选择对应的安装方式Linux系统安装对于Ubuntu/Debian用户可以通过以下命令快速安装wget https://github.com/LizardByte/Sunshine/releases/latest/download/sunshine-ubuntu-22.04-amd64.deb sudo dpkg -i ./sunshine-ubuntu-22.04-amd64.debWindows系统安装Windows用户只需下载安装程序并按照向导完成安装即可系统会自动配置防火墙规则和服务。macOS系统安装macOS用户可以通过Homebrew进行安装brew update brew tap LizardByte/homebrew brew install sunshine第三步初始配置与访问安装完成后Sunshine游戏串流服务器会自动启动。首次使用需要进行简单配置打开浏览器访问https://localhost:47990创建管理员账户设置用户名和密码完成初始设置后即可开始使用Sunshine游戏串流服务器的欢迎界面提供直观的Web管理界面⚙️ 实用配置技巧优化你的串流体验网络配置优化为了获得最佳的游戏串流体验正确的网络配置至关重要启用UPnP自动端口转发在配置界面中搜索upnp并启用该功能让Sunshine自动配置端口转发选择合适的编码器根据你的显卡选择对应的硬件编码器调整视频比特率根据网络状况调整比特率设置推荐5-20 Mbps通过搜索功能快速找到网络配置选项应用程序管理Sunshine游戏串流服务器允许你灵活管理要串流的应用程序导航到Applications选项卡点击Add New按钮添加新应用填写应用名称、可执行文件路径和工作目录可选添加自定义图标和启动参数系统默认已经包含了Desktop和Steam两个应用你可以直接使用或根据需要进行修改。Sunshine游戏串流服务器的应用程序管理界面支持自定义游戏和应用 客户端连接使用Moonlight享受游戏Sunshine游戏串流服务器与Moonlight客户端完美配合让你在不同设备上享受游戏安装Moonlight客户端在目标设备上安装Moonlight客户端支持Windows、macOS、Linux、Android、iOS等平台打开Moonlight它会自动发现局域网中的Sunshine服务器如果没有自动发现可以手动添加服务器IP地址配对与连接在Moonlight客户端中获取配对码在Sunshine Web界面的PIN选项卡中输入配对码配对成功后选择要启动的应用程序开始串流Sunshine游戏串流服务器推荐的客户端和工具包括Moonlight系列 常见问题与故障排除游戏手柄不工作Windows系统确保已安装ViGEmBus驱动可以从Sunshine Web界面的Troubleshooting选项卡进行安装。Linux系统将用户添加到input组sudo usermod -aG input $USER然后注销并重新登录系统。串流性能优化如果遇到卡顿或延迟问题可以尝试以下优化措施降低分辨率适当降低串流分辨率可以减少带宽需求调整编码设置尝试不同的编码参数和比特率有线网络连接使用有线网络连接代替Wi-Fi关闭后台程序关闭不必要的后台应用程序释放系统资源连接问题解决如果无法连接到Sunshine游戏串流服务器检查防火墙设置确保47984-47990端口已开放验证服务器IP地址是否正确尝试重启Sunshine服务systemctl --user restart app-dev.lizardbyte.app.SunshineSunshine游戏串流服务器的日志查看界面帮助诊断串流问题 高级功能与进阶配置多显示器支持Sunshine游戏串流服务器支持多显示器配置你可以选择特定的显示器进行串流在配置界面中找到Display设置选择要串流的显示器调整分辨率和刷新率设置音频配置优化为了获得更好的音频体验选择合适的音频编码器调整音频比特率和采样率配置音频延迟补偿安全设置确保你的Sunshine游戏串流服务器安全定期更新密码启用SSL/TLS加密配置访问控制列表 进阶资源与社区支持官方文档与指南Sunshine游戏串流服务器提供了详细的文档资源包括配置指南详细说明所有配置选项的含义和用法构建指南从源码构建Sunshine的完整教程故障排除常见问题的解决方案和调试技巧社区资源Sunshine拥有活跃的开源社区你可以通过以下渠道获取帮助GitHub Discussions参与技术讨论和问题解答Discord社区实时交流和获取支持官方论坛分享经验和学习最佳实践Sunshine游戏串流服务器的主题切换界面支持深色和浅色模式 实用场景与应用示例家庭游戏共享将书房电脑的游戏串流到客厅电视与家人一起享受大屏游戏体验。Sunshine游戏串流服务器支持多人游戏和本地合作游戏让家庭游戏时间更加丰富多彩。移动游戏体验在外出时使用平板或手机继续游戏进度充分利用碎片时间。Sunshine的低延迟编码技术确保即使在移动网络环境下也能获得流畅的游戏体验。远程游戏协作与朋友远程协作玩游戏即使不在同一个地方也能共享游戏乐趣。Sunshine支持多人连接和聊天功能让远程游戏协作变得更加简单。 性能监控与优化建议监控工具使用Sunshine游戏串流服务器内置了性能监控工具帮助你了解系统状态查看CPU和GPU使用率监控网络带宽和延迟分析编码效率和帧率优化建议根据监控结果进行针对性优化硬件升级如果性能不足考虑升级显卡或增加内存网络优化使用有线连接优化路由器设置软件调优调整编码参数关闭不必要的后台服务 开始你的游戏串流之旅通过本指南你已经了解了如何搭建和配置Sunshine游戏串流服务器。无论你是想在客厅大屏上享受3A大作还是想在移动设备上继续游戏进度Sunshine都能为你提供高质量的串流体验。记住最佳的游戏串流体验需要适当的硬件配置和网络环境。建议先从简单的配置开始逐步调整优化找到最适合你的设置。现在就开始搭建你的Sunshine游戏串流服务器开启跨平台游戏的新体验吧【免费下载链接】SunshineSelf-hosted game stream host for Moonlight.项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考